Deadly commands in Linux

Here are some linux commands that can kill your computer!
Don’t try them if you don’t know what you are doing:

1. Delete Everything Recursively!

rm -rf /

2.Send commands to Hard disk

any-command > /dev/sda

3. Format H.D.

mkfs.ext3 /dev/sda

4. Move everything to null

mv ~ /dev/null

5. Fork Bomb! Once run this command it acts like a virus and it multiplies it-self endlessly causing your system to over utilize cpu and ram until the computer crashes

:(){ :|: & };:
